Transaction 073983e7ca86ef2505a30baa5d3609d138edc8f2f39929e3e3bc5d5b71e9459e

2 Input
2 Outputs
  • 073983e7ca86ef2505a30baa5d3609d138edc8f2f39929e3e3bc5d5b71e9459e:0
  • value  952459
    address  1DU4CDAgCSo8XWxd77GXEinUCk3qoLbcnm
  • 073983e7ca86ef2505a30baa5d3609d138edc8f2f39929e3e3bc5d5b71e9459e:1
  • value  1152116
    address  3HgTwLLosphty4t76ybDjEAvUyduvTWfxa